# Denver Nuggets vs San Antonio Spurs: Game Preview and Analysis
## Team Form and Recent Performance
The Denver Nuggets are riding strong momentum with 13 wins in their first 17 games, showcasing impressive offensive firepower at home where they're 6-2 this season.[4] Their most recent outing saw them dominate the Memphis Grizzlies 125-115 on the road, with Jamal Murray leading the charge with 29 points and Peyton Watson adding an unexpected 27 points off the bench, while Nikola Jokic orchestrated the offense with a triple-double of 17 points, 10 rebounds, and 16 assists.[4]
The San Antonio Spurs have also been in fine form, winning four of their last five games and demonstrating particular strength on the road.[1] They recently defeated the Portland Trail Blazers 115-102, with De'Aaron Fox delivering a standout performance of 37 points, six rebounds, and eight assists, while the team's depth was evident with contributions from Devin Vassell (23 points) and Julian Champagnie (12 points, 11 rebounds).[4]
## Head-to-Head Context
Historically, these teams have played 54 matches with the Spurs holding a slight edge at 30 wins to Denver's 24.[1] However, the Nuggets' current form and home-court advantage present a significant factor in this matchup. The teams met three times last season with San Antonio winning two of those contests, but Denver enters this game as the team in better form.[4]
## Betting and Prediction Analysis
The Denver Nuggets are favored at -8.5 points, with oddsmakers giving them a 68.3 percent probability of victory.[2] The over/under is set at 236.5 points, reflecting expectations for a moderately-paced game.[4] Analysts anticipate the Nuggets will eventually pull away for a comfortable win, with Jokic expected to deliver another strong performance and potentially another triple-double.[4] The prediction leans toward an under on the total, with expectations of reliable defense from both sides keeping the scoring below 241.5 combined points.[1]
## Key Statistical Advantages
The Nuggets project to shoot 52.0 percent from the field compared to the Spurs' forecasted 45.1 percent, while Denver also holds a rebounding advantage at 43.4 to 40.2.[2] Denver's bench depth has proven particularly valuable this season, with multiple players capable of scoring 20+ points in any given game, a factor that could prove decisive in this matchup.
